About This Occupation

If you work as a Music Arranger, AI is augmenting transcription and notation tasks significantly. With an automation risk of 36/100 and overall exposure at 61%, this role faces high transformation. Music transcription sees 75% automation, while artistic collaboration remains at 15%. BLS projects +2% growth through 2034.
